What is python3-pymca5
python3-pymca5 is:
PyMca is set of applications and Python libraries for analysis of X-ray fluorescence spectra.
The applications included in this package are:
- edfviewer - Display and inspection of data files in ESRF Data Format
- elementsinfo - Displays element specific X-ray data
- mca2edf - Converts files from SPEC MCA format to EDF
- peakidentifier - Displays X-ray fluorescence peaks in a given energy range
- pymcabatch - Batch fitting of spectra
- pymcapostbatch - Post-processing of batch fitting results
- pymca - Interactive data-analysis
- pymcaroitool - Region-of-interest (ROI) imaging tool
The PyMca toolkit can read data files in SPEC, ESRF data file (EDF), OMNIC, HDF5, AIFIRA and SupaVisio formats.
This is the Python 3 version of the package.
There are three methods to install python3-pymca5 on Ubuntu.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.
Install python3-pymca5 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install python3-pymca5 using apt-get by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install python3-pymca5
Install python3-pymca5 Using apt
Update apt database with apt using the following command.
sudo apt update
After updating apt database, We can install python3-pymca5 using apt by running the following command:
sudo apt -y install python3-pymca5

How To Uninstall python3-pymca5 on Ubuntu
To uninstall only the python3-pymca5 package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ove python3-pymca5
Uninstall python3-pymca5 And Its Dependencies
To uninstall python3-pymca5 and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Ubuntu,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ove python3-pymca5
Remove python3-pymca5 Configurations and Data
To remove python3-pymca5 configuration and data from Ubuntu we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ge python3-pymca5
Remove python3-pymca5 config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ove python3-pymca5 config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ge python3-pymca5
